**FAQ: Why did the Grebewatch sweeper delete my volume?**

The sweeper reclaims resources with no owner tag after 72h. Tag anything you want kept. On-call: sweeps pause automatically during incidents flagged sev-2 or higher. Deleted items sit in quarantine for 14 days and can be restored via `gw restore`. Unlocking quarantine requires the recovery passphrase below.

strongbox words: druath-quenael

# Flaglight Rollouts — Approvals

Quick version for on-call: any rollout touching more than 5% of traffic needs an approval in Flaglight before the ramp continues. Kill switches don't need approval — just flip them and note it in the incident channel. Scheduled ramps pause automatically if error budget burns hot. If you're stuck at 2 a.m. with a pending approval, there's one person authorized to override, and that's the approver below.

account owner for tagep-bafof: Norael Gilax Juleth

## PR: Harden the string-extraction pass for Lexiform

This change reworks the extraction script that pulls translatable strings from the Brindlewick app bundles. Previously, malformed interpolation markers were silently dropped, which caused missing keys in the Norwegian pilot. The script now validates markers, batches writes to the catalog, and fails loudly with a summary report for the release checklist. Batch sizes and timeout ceilings were chosen from profiling on the Fallowmere build agents; the tuning constants are listed below.

limits module of tawip-bawep:
RATE_LIMITS = {
    "pelwyn": 212,
    "casir": 471,
}